WebThe Cys-loop receptors play prominent roles in the nervous system. They include γ-aminobutyric acid type A receptors, nicotinic acetylcholine receptors, 5-hydroxytryptamine type-3 receptors, and glycine receptors. WebCys-loop receptors are known only in eukaryotes, but are part of a larger family of pentameric ligand-gated ion channels.
